You might be able to quenelle creme fraiche straight from the fridge, but it will have to be very thick and well-set. If your creme fraiche is at all runny, whip it first before quenelling. WebA French whip often features thicker stainless-steel wires that can help mix products that are heavier than usual. On the other hand, a piano whisk or piano whip is suitable for use in mixing delicate sauces and batters.

WebJan 16, 2015 · 14. Whipped cream is whipping cream after it has been whipped. Whipping cream is just cream with at least 30% fat content (that would be called Light Whipping Cream in the US). Double cream is the British term for heavy or whipping cream in the United States, but it is a little thicker than our whipping cream. It contains about 48% butterfat. Double cream is so rich, in fact, that it is easy to over whip it and get it too thick.
